Malayalam Letter Ca Letter Meaning
“ച” is the Malayalam letter CA (Unicode code point U+0D1A). As part of the Malayalam script, it represents a consonant sound used in spelling many everyday words. In actual text, its pronunciation can vary slightly depending on the surrounding letters and the way the script combines characters. When you’re designing, writing, or localizing software, treating “ച” as a single Unicode character (not a visual approximation) helps prevent incorrect rendering, missing glyphs, or broken copy/paste behavior.

Technical codes
| Unicode | U+0D1A | |
| HTML Entity | ച | |
| HTML Code | ച | |
| CSS | \0D1A |

Why does my system show a blank box for ച?
This usually means the font or fallback stack doesn’t support the Malayalam glyph. Try a Malayalam-capable font or ensure Unicode text is passed through correctly.
